Patient Access: Pre-Registration - Multiple Insurance Plan Assignment
Continuing Education Units:
NAHAM (1.0)About this course
This course provides an overview of multiple insurance plan assignment for patient access. Areas reviewed include the patient access role in the dual-insurance verification process and coordination of benefits principles.Category:

- Explain the dual-insurance verification process and the role of the patient access team
- Review common rules and the application of coordination of benefits (COB) principles
- Define the steps for assigning the correct insurance order
- Apply the COB concepts within realistic examples
